Output 57bde9bd07b2743286f2f5d9349881204a3d1fc2774a530a25952e3634376dab:5

value
980546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c103fcf500305e2c992eb04df314a4f80603409 OP_EQUAL
address
3QfofuLbrb4gXUz2Wsskvjr4DzEvzJyU6j
transaction
57bde9bd07b2743286f2f5d9349881204a3d1fc2774a530a25952e3634376dab
confirmations
182527
spent
true